5 Zaki El Mohandess St., El nozha el gadida, Cairo
Categories: Solar Energy
Phone Number Website
4 Khalf 40 St., Floor 2, Off Gammal Abdel Nasser St., Sidi beshr, Alexandria In Front Of Hegazy Dairy
Categories: Security Cameras & Systems 1 +
Phone Number Website
95 El Gomhoureya St., Downtown, Cairo Beside The Egyptian Exchange
Categories: Pumps
Phone Number Website
3 Nasr El Islam St., Warak El Hadar, El warak, Giza Behind El Warraq Central
Categories: Pumps
Phone Number Website
Office 215 - 216 Bldg. G, Central Spine End, Ali El Din Complex, 6th of october, Giza Beside Lailat El Qadr Sq.
Categories: Control Systems and Equipment 1 + Keywords: Inverter Servo Motor 1 +
Phone Number Website
Km 31 Misr Alex Desert Rd., Amreya, Alexandria In Front Of On The Run
Categories: Fire Fighting 1 + Keywords: Water Treatment Pumps Fire Valves 1 +
Phone Number Website
17 Saudi Bldgs. el Nozha St., Heliopolis, Cairo In Front Of National Bank Of Egypt
Categories: Pumps Keywords: Pump Fire Pump 1 +
Phone Number Website
3, Roxy Sq., Roxy, Heliopolis, Cairo
Phone Number Website